Output 31a145bb527bc4289fd7a5afd234c3e3dd8729def4bb79590a0eda82d666277f:1
- value
- 38623641
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d683a7b2465ea36bfab43f93d9f8541c7299e4af OP_EQUAL
- address
- 3MFGF9dmhSxQvoVcnDucCwBK6GszqkSuZP
- transaction
- 31a145bb527bc4289fd7a5afd234c3e3dd8729def4bb79590a0eda82d666277f